The “Ones to Watch” recognitions are awarded to individual attorneys who are earlier in their careers and display outstanding professional excellence in private practice.

First published in 1983, Best Lawyers has become universally regarded as the definitive guide to legal excellence. Best Lawyers lists are compiled based on an exhaustive peer-review evaluation. Globally, almost 110,000 industry leading lawyers are eligible to vote and nearly 19 million evaluations on the legal abilities of other lawyers based on their specific practice areas around the world were received. For the 2024 edition of The Best Lawyers in America, more than 13 million votes were analyzed. Lawyers are not required or allowed to pay a fee to be listed; therefore, inclusion in Best Lawyers is considered a singular honor.
